
After being delayed twice due to weather, on Monday afternoon was the Southwest District/Northeast Sub-District FFA Contest at Adair – Casey / Guthrie Center High School.
Advisor Skie Shull says that being able to host Sub-Districts was thrilling, even if it was a super busy day. She tells Raccoon Valley Radio that now the members are preparing for the District Contest on Saturday, and how the short turn-around could be hectic.
“Our members, I told them when we rescheduled the first time, because we were scheduled twice, so when we rescheduled the first time, I said, ‘Okay, you need to be a little bit more district ready than what you were. Just prepare as if you were going to qualify, because you will have a shorter amount of time to make it more prepared for that district contest.’ Our district is extremely competitive, and our members are excited to compete in our district against the competitiveness that comes with it, but we just have to be a little bit more prepared with the shorter time span that we have in between the contests.”
AC/GC FFA members competed in nine events at Sub-Districts and advanced all of them to Districts, with every member receiving Gold or Silver Ratings. They will also have members compete in five other events that begin at the district level. Panorama FFA had members compete in five events at Sub-Districts, with the highest achievement being Ella Carico being chosen as the alternate in Ag Broadcasting.
